WebAs you’re decluttering your house, a lot of us default to “oh, I’ll take it to Goodwill.” But honestly, Goodwill is not the best option for a lot of your stuff. Because Goodwill doesn’t want a lot of your stuff. Goodwill can’t resell your old t-shirt with the stains on it just because it has sentimental value to you. WebJun 17, 2024 · Some people who find thrift stores too expensive go to the Goodwill outlets also known as the bins. Goodwill outlets sell items by the pound. You can get several pieces of clothing for less than a dollar! The outlet experience is not for everyone.
